Disappointed by Hidden Charges Despite Good Food This was my second time visiting this restaurant with friends. We had been here before and enjoyed the food, so we decided to return. Once again, the food was great—flavorful and beautifully presented. However, the service was just average. The staff didn’t really check in with us or ask if we needed anything throughout the meal, which we didn’t mind too much at the time. The real disappointment came when we received the bill. We were surprised to see an 18% gratuity automatically added to our total, even though there were only three of us dining. What made it worse was that no one informed us of this policy beforehand. It was not mentioned by the server when we sat down, and there was nothing stated on the menu or visibly posted in the restaurant. When we politely questioned this with the server, they said they would check with the manager. I recognized who the manager actually was, but instead, another staff member came over claiming to be the manager. This person told us it was a new restaurant policy to automatically charge 18% gratuity for tables of three or more people. They asked if we were unhappy with it and offered to refund the gratuity. Honestly, we weren’t looking for the money back—we usually tip 18% or more anyway when service is good. But what we strongly disagreed with was the lack of transparency and communication. The restaurant should have informed us of this policy upfront, either verbally or through clear signage. Not doing so feels dishonest and disrespectful to customers. What made the situation worse was the attitude of the so-called “manager.” They were dismissive, interrupted our questions, and didn’t seem to be listening at all. Their tone was not friendly or professional, and it left us with a very negative impression. To the owner: No matter how delicious your food is, poor service and sneaky policies like this will drive customers away. Please consider training your staff to communicate clearly and respectfully, and make your gratuity policy visible to guests before they order. That’s simply fair and honest business.

Located in the heart of Toronto's bustling downtown, 416 Social offers a modern, stylish dining experience with a creative twist on classic dishes. The ambiance is chic yet welcoming, making it a great spot for both casual dining and special occasions. Atmosphere: The decor blends urban sophistication with a cozy, relaxed vibe. Dim lighting and contemporary furnishings create an intimate setting. The staff are friendly and attentive, ensuring a pleasant experience throughout the meal. Food: The menu at 416 Social leans heavily on locally sourced ingredients, with a focus on sharing plates. Highlights include the flavorful charcuterie board, with artisanal cheeses and meats, and the seared scallops, which are cooked to perfection with a delicate balance of textures and flavors. The duck confit tacos are a standout, offering a unique twist on a familiar favorite. Vegetarian options, like the roasted cauliflower, are equally satisfying. The cocktail menu is inventive, with several signature drinks that reflect the restaurant's creative approach to dining. The 416 Sour is a must-try for cocktail lovers, balancing sweet and tart notes expertly. Service: Service is professional and efficient, with staff knowledgeable about both the menu and drink pairings. They are quick to offer recommendations and attentive to any special dietary needs. Price: While it leans towards the pricier side, especially for the shared plates, the quality of the food and overall experience justifies the cost. It's ideal for those looking for a special night out or a place to impress out-of-town guests. Overall: 416 Social delivers a memorable dining experience that blends modern culinary techniques with familiar comfort foods, all in a trendy, upscale setting. Whether you're going for a casual evening with friends or a special dinner date, it's a great spot to enjoy Toronto's vibrant food scene.

I had the chance to visit 416 Social Restaurant this past weekend, and it was truly an unforgettable experience. From the moment you walk in, the atmosphere sets the tone for an authentic Mexican seafood experience. The dishes are generous in size, and the prices are more than fair for the quality and portions you receive. Honestly, no matter what you order, you can’t go wrong — every option is a hit, and you’ll leave with that perfect, satisfied feeling. The menu offers an impressive variety, featuring truly authentic Mexican seafood. The shrimp are large and perfectly cooked, and everything we tried was absolutely delicious. You can tell they use high-quality ingredients, and the flavors are just unmatched. The service was solid — friendly and attentive without being overbearing. If I could suggest one improvement, it would be to lower the volume of the music. Since it’s an indoor space, the loud music can make conversations a bit difficult. A more moderate volume would definitely elevate the overall vibe and comfort of the place. I’ll absolutely be coming back, and I highly recommend it to anyone looking for flavorful, authentic Mexican seafood with generous portions and great service.
